Samuel Wells Smith ’49
Samuel Wells Smith ’49 died on August 14, 2011. Sam came to Dartmouth from Dwight Morrow High School in Englewood, New Jersey. Sam was a chubber at Dartmouth, and had a long association with the Dartmouth Outing Club. He taught science after graduation and then worked at Dartmouth for 25 years, serving as assistant director of admissions and as an officer of the Black Alumni Association, among other roles. He leaves his wife, Senora, and five children.
